Calico Rock–Izard County Airport (FAA LID: 37T) is a public use airport located three nautical miles (6 km) northwest of the central business district of Calico Rock, a city in Izard County, Arkansas, United States.[1] The airport is owned by the Arkansas Department of Correction[1] and situated adjacent to its North Central Unit prison.

This airport is included in the National Plan of Integrated Airport Systems for 2011–2015, which categorized it as a general aviation facility.[2]

Facilities and aircraft

[edit]

Calico Rock–Izard County Airport covers an area of 60 acres (24 ha) at an elevation of 733 feet (223 m) above mean sea level. It has one runway designated 15/33 with an asphalt surface measuring 3,000 by 60 feet (914 x 18 m).[1]

For the 12-month period ending July 31, 2011, the airport had 2,620 aircraft operations, an average of 218 per month: 99% general aviation and 1% military. At that time there were four single-engine aircraft based at this airport.[1]
